Understanding the Comprehensive Dental Examination

A thorough dental checkup, often referred to as a periodic dental examination or a routine dental cleaning and exam, is a fundamental preventive care service. This examination goes far beyond simply looking at your teeth; it’s a holistic assessment of your entire oral cavity and its related structures. Professionals in Mankato, following established best practices, aim to identify any signs of decay, gum disease, oral cancer, and other potential health concerns at their earliest, most treatable stages.

What to Expect During Your Mankato Dental Checkup

When you visit a dental practice in Mankato, whether you’re in a neighborhood like Old Town or closer to the campus of Minnesota State University, you can anticipate a consistent and thorough process. Local dentists and hygienists are dedicated to providing a comfortable and informative experience.

  • Medical History Review: Your dentist will begin by discussing your medical history, including any changes since your last visit, current medications, and known allergies. This is crucial as systemic health often impacts oral health.
  • Visual Examination: A detailed visual inspection of your teeth, gums, tongue, cheeks, palate, and throat will be conducted. The dentist will look for any abnormalities, such as lesions, swelling, or color changes.
  • Dental Cleanings (Prophylaxis): A skilled dental hygienist will meticulously clean your teeth, removing plaque and tartar buildup. This is often achieved using specialized instruments and ultrasonic scalers, followed by polishing to achieve a smooth surface that discourages bacterial adhesion.
  • Oral Cancer Screening: This is a critical component, where the dentist carefully examines your mouth and throat for any signs of precancerous or cancerous cells. Early detection significantly improves treatment outcomes.
  • Periodontal Assessment: Your gum health will be evaluated by measuring the depth of the gum pockets around your teeth. This helps identify early signs of gingivitis or more advanced periodontal disease.
  • Cavity Detection: Using visual inspection and often dental X-rays, the dentist will check for cavities, even those hidden between teeth or beneath existing fillings.
  • Bite and Jaw Assessment: The alignment of your teeth and the function of your jaw joint (TMJ) will be assessed for any signs of wear, grinding (bruxism), or TMJ disorders.
  • Discussion and Recommendations: After the examination, your dentist will discuss their findings with you, offer personalized recommendations for oral hygiene practices, and suggest any necessary treatments or follow-up appointments.

Materials and Methods Employed

Mankato dental professionals utilize a range of modern tools and techniques to ensure the highest standard of care. This includes advanced dental imaging technologies like digital X-rays, which provide clear and immediate views while minimizing radiation exposure. For cleanings, instruments range from manual scalers to sophisticated ultrasonic devices that use high-frequency vibrations to disrupt stubborn plaque and tartar. Dental professionals also employ dental explorers to detect subtle changes in tooth enamel and intraoral cameras to provide patients with a clear, magnified view of their own mouths, fostering a better understanding of their oral health.

Detecting Serious Health Conditions

Your oral health is intrinsically linked to your overall health. Dentists can often spot early signs of systemic diseases such as diabetes, heart disease, and certain autoimmune disorders simply by examining your mouth. This can prompt you to seek further medical attention from physicians in the greater Mankato area.

Are dental X-rays necessary for every checkup?

Dental X-rays are a vital diagnostic tool used to detect issues not visible during a visual examination, such as cavities between teeth, impacted wisdom teeth, bone loss, or abnormalities within the tooth root or jawbone. While not every patient requires them at every single appointment, dentists often recommend them periodically to monitor changes and ensure comprehensive assessment, especially in Mankato where lifestyle and diet can influence oral health over time.
